Hasbro is rolling out the first items in its KPop Demon Hunters collection, giving fans of Netflix’s hit animated movie musical a new way to bring the phenomenon home.
KPop Demon Hunters debuted a little more than a year ago, on June 20, 2025, and quickly turned into a global streaming powerhouse. Within its first 91 days on Netflix, the film became the platform’s most-watched movie worldwide, sparking a rush among merchandisers eager to capitalize on its breakout success.
That demand soon drew the attention of major toy companies. In October, Netflix confirmed that Hasbro had secured the global master toy license for KPop Demon Hunters collectibles, games and role-play products, while Mattel would handle dolls, action figures, collectibles and playsets tied to the film.
By late January, both toy giants had previewed their initial KPop Demon Hunters offerings. Now, five months later, Hasbro is bringing its first two products to market: FURBY Furblets inspired by Derpy Tiger and Demon Jinu.
Furblets are compact, 3-inch versions of Hasbro’s well-known FURBY line of plush interactive toys. The Derpy Tiger Furblet mirrors the color palette of the spirit animal from KPop Demon Hunters, while the Demon Jinu Furblet takes its look from the demonic form of the Saja Boys singer and includes the character’s Korean gat-style hat.

When you press the heads, heart gems and mouths of the Derpy Tiger and Demon Jinu Furblets, they each can produce more than 45 sound effects. The ears of the Derpy Tiger and Demon Jinu Furblers pop open when you press each of them on their heads, and you can fold them over their eyes to repeat the fun. Each KPop Demon Hunters Furblet comes along with a keychain clip.
The Derpy Tiger FURBY Furblet is now available online at Walmart and Amazon, and the Demon Jinu Furblet is Walmart and Amazon as well. The KPop Demon Hunters FURBY Furblets retail for $14.99 each.

What Other ‘KPop Demon Hunters’ Toys Are Coming From Hasbro?
Also coming soon from Hasbro are KPop Demon Hunters role-playing items and games. Among the offerings is MONOPOLY: KPop Demon Hunters Edition, where anywhere from two to six players can play the classic Hasbro board game.
KPop Demon Hunters role-play items from Hasbro include such NERF items as Rumi’s Four Tiger Sword, Mira’s Curved Moon Sword and Zoey’s Spirit Blades, as well as HUNTR/X and Saja Boys Electronic Light Sticks.
According to Hasbro, all of the items will be available at most major retailers by mid-July.
